做echarts图表的时候经常需要查1-12月份的统计数据,记录一下sql
SELECT COUNT(DATE_FORMAT(first_time,'%Y-%c')) AS num FROM student WHERE DATE_FORMAT(first_time,'%Y')=2019 GROUP BY DATE_FORMAT(first_time,'%Y-%c') ;
表名student
字段名first_time
date,datetime格式都可以,执行后的得到如下结果
顺带附上DATE_FORMAT(date,format)
用法,可以根据自己需求改